Transaction 29944489eef59611384bc0867873f54144da9ddf0a91a87d828e1f996e061b8f

1 Input
2 Outputs
  • 29944489eef59611384bc0867873f54144da9ddf0a91a87d828e1f996e061b8f:0
  • value  52500
    address  181eaD3n35u14maZtYWAAbJgGgifCafkAA
  • 29944489eef59611384bc0867873f54144da9ddf0a91a87d828e1f996e061b8f:1
  • value  9882035
    address  13Y16HfTHjQjXHCpfniGQ9zivoEZBwykEJ